Our analysis indicates that Jin Ramen Spicy is likely not suitable for a gluten free diet. This is based on the detection of the following ingredients which are generally avoided:
These ingredients conflict with the principles of a gluten free diet. For example, the ingredient "wheat" is a known issue for this diet.The full list of ingredients we analyzed is: noodles (8%) : wheat flour, modified starch (1420), palm oil, potato starch, wheat gluten, salt acdity reglutors (501, 451), yeast extract, thickener (412), colour (101), soup mix salt, sugar, soy sauce powder (soybean, wheat, salt), hydrolyzed vegetable proten (soy, whe at, corn), red pepper, spices (red pepper, garlic, onion, green onion, ginger), flavour enhancers (621, 631, 627), garlic powder, yeast extract powder , soybean paste powder, mal todextrin, glucose, black pepper, kelp extract powder (kelp, salt, ovster), chilextract, thickener (412), acidity regulator (296), dehydrated vegetable mix : chinese cabbage, textured vegetable protein (soy, wheat), carrot, green onion, mushroom, red pepper, contains wheat, soybean, molluscs produced in a facility that also processes products containing eggs, peanuts, fish, caustaceans and sesame,. Jin Ramen Spicy contains 421 calories per 100g, with 10g of protein, 13g of fat, and 66g of carbohydrates (3g of which is sugar).
